Birthdays can be strange occasions. As a child, growing one year older means one whole year which you can bandy around the playground to prove that, as a worldly and sophisticated eight year old, you are now infinitely more grown up than those uncultured seven year olds, so of course you should be allowed first pick in capture the flag. The excitement of growing older is rivalled only by the excitement of wild, cake fuelled parties and, of course, piles and piles of presents.

Adults tend to have a slightly rougher deal. Mathematicians suggest that the dread with which birthdays insist on rolling around year after year is inversely related to the number of 'totally awesome' Airfix kits and 'super cute' teddy bears you receive. It's not that these gifts are inherently better; it's just that as the years sail by it can be easy to begin to overlook birthdays and treat them as a day to be endured, rather than a cause for celebration. Amazing birthday presents soon turn into mere gestures until, finally, your birthdays are spent musing over a card or two as you sip your morning coffee. This needs to change - adults need to take back birthdays, starting with the presents.

It can be difficult to maintain a sense of novelty in choosing a present; whereas children are easy to please with just about anything, making a grown-up's birthday truly great requires just a little more finesse.

Personalised gifts are a good place to start. An engraved necklace and earrings box set would make any woman feel like a million dollars, whilst a personalised giant wine glass and big bar of chocolate inscribed with her name would be sure to make her birthday the best day of her year.

Birthday presents for men can often be a struggle to come up with, especially if you limit yourself to items you think they would like to own. The trick to making a man's birthday great is to treat the whole day as an experience. Start with a sentimental touch: a personalised cup of tea in his favourite mug. Follow this up with something silly and fun to put him back in touch with his inner child - toilet golf seems as if it might just do the trick. Then, if you are feeling particularly adventurous, turf him out for the day for a high intensity, memorable experience, possibly test driving a Ferrari or learning to fly. Finally, round off the day with a celebratory pint of beer served ice cold in his brand new personalised pint glass. Perfection.

Buying gifts for mum and dad is often laborious work which, unfortunately, doesn't get any easier as the birthdays continue to stack up. Parents are perhaps the most poignantly affected of all adults when it comes to disregarding their birthdays. As soon as kids arrive on the scene, the word 'birthday' takes on a whole new set of connotations which don't exactly correspond to what would make the day great for them. A personalised gift is a thoughtful way to show them that birthdays can still be about them. Personalised picture frames can't fail to make an impact, whilst a personalised newspaper year book is a walk down memory lane to remind them that birthdays are not just about getting older, but about marking all the joys and achievements along the way.
